About the piece

Edward Poynter’s 1890 oil painting is a tour de force of the Victorian Academic style, capturing the biblical arrival of the Queen of Sheba at King Solomon’s court. The scene is staged within a monumental hall of columns, featuring the iconic golden lions of Solomon’s throne and a vast assembly of attendants, showcasing Poynter’s exceptional technical skill and commitment to archaeological detail.
